Finding Home: Minecraft Servers that Emphasize Towns
4th Apr 2022
Minecraft, the popular sandbox game developed by Mojang, has captured the hearts of millions of players worldwide with its boundless creativity and immersive gameplay. One aspect that sets Minecraft apart is its multiplayer servers, where players can connect, collaborate, and create together in vast virtual worlds. Among the numerous server types available, there are Minecraft servers that emphasize the concept of towns, providing players with a sense of community, shared goals, and a place to call home.
These town-focused Minecraft servers create an environment where players can build, develop, and thrive as part of a vibrant community. Here, players can construct their own houses, establish businesses, and work together to create a bustling town or city. The emphasis on towns brings a new level of depth and interaction to the Minecraft experience, encouraging social connections and collaborative projects. Here are some key aspects of these servers to consider:
Joining or Creating a Town: Town-focused Minecraft servers often provide players with the option to join existing towns or start their own. Joining a town allows you to become a part of an established community, contributing your skills and resources to its growth. On the other hand, starting your own town grants you the opportunity to shape its vision, layout, and rules. Whether you're a social player seeking companionship or a leader with a vision, these servers offer a place for you to find your niche.
Establishing a Sense of Community: Town servers place a strong emphasis on fostering a sense of community among players. You'll have the chance to interact with fellow residents, collaborate on building projects, and engage in friendly competitions or events. Many servers have dedicated chat channels or forums where players can communicate, share ideas, and organize community activities. The shared experience of building and growing a town creates a strong bond among players, often resulting in lasting friendships.
Town Management and Economy: Town-focused servers introduce economic systems and management features to enhance the gameplay experience. Players can establish and manage shops, trade resources, and engage in various economic activities. Some servers implement virtual currencies or plugins that simulate an in-game economy, allowing players to purchase and sell items, or even own businesses. This adds a layer of depth and realism to the town experience, encouraging collaboration and entrepreneurship.
Collaborative Building Projects: Building projects are a hallmark of town-focused Minecraft servers. Players come together to create grand structures, public spaces, and infrastructure that benefit the entire town. Whether it's constructing a town hall, designing a marketplace, or building impressive landmarks, these collaborative projects showcase the collective talent and creativity of the community. Working on shared endeavors fosters a sense of achievement and unity among players.
Roleplaying and Customization: Some town servers incorporate roleplaying elements, allowing players to assume specific roles or professions within the town. This adds a layer of immersion and depth to the gameplay experience, as players can create their own narratives and contribute to the overall lore of the town. Additionally, servers often provide customization options, allowing players to personalize their houses, shops, and surroundings, further enhancing the sense of ownership and belonging.
When looking for a town-focused Minecraft server, it's essential to consider factors such as the server's size, community guidelines, and the level of activity. Researching server forums, reading reviews, and engaging with the server's community can help you find the perfect fit.
